The Lowdown on RSO Syringes for Medicinal Cannabis Users

RSO syringes are a popular choice for medicinal cannabis users who appreciate the potent effects and ease of dosing.

These syringes typically contain RSO, which is an abbreviation for Rick Simpson Oil, a highly concentrated cannabis extract made by cooking marijuana buds in solvent. The resulting oil possesses a wealth of cannabinoids, including THC and CBD, which can provide relief from a range of ailments.

One of the most significant advantages of using RSO syringes is their accuracy when it comes to dosing. Users can easily calculate the amount of oil they ingest, ensuring they get the desired effects without overdoing it.

Furthermore, RSO syringes are highly portable. Their small size allows users to transport them with ease, making them ideal for those who need access to their medication on the go.

However, it's important to note that RSO is a very potent form of cannabis and should be used with caution. Consult your doctor before beginning any new cannabis-based treatment, including RSO syringes.
